Output e0431426e25e2511dcbaa4884f422a88836e8864f16bdbbe9abfb69c16cd78a8: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c381d289d66b9ea39be9dec5788790e86f3a288 OP_EQUAL
address
3EURkGAJud9rCsT9cTbZsXhd22eKMkMoGq
transaction
e0431426e25e2511dcbaa4884f422a88836e8864f16bdbbe9abfb69c16cd78a8
spent
true